Women’s basketball season opener

The women’s basketball home opener at Campbell University marked a historic moment for the university, as it showcased the growing enthusiasm and support for women’s sports. The players displayed exceptional skill and teamwork, leaving a lasting impression on the audience. The team’s performance not only secured a memorable victory but also set the tone for an exciting season ahead. The atmosphere was filled with cheers, applause, and a sense of pride among the fans, creating a bond between the players and the Campbell community.

I asked a student how he felt about the first game of the season for the women and he said “I feel confident in the lady camels this season and as long as we start with a win this can carry us the whole season”. That was a great statement because that’s all the camels needed, a first win to carry us along. I then asked what it meant to be a Camel fan to him and he said “It means being at every game and being loud and proud no matter the score or the opponent”.

As the final buzzer sounded, signaling the end of the game, the celebrations erupted both on and off the court. The players, fueled by their hard work and determination, basked in the glory of their well-deserved win. The joyous scene extended beyond the arena, with students, families, and friends gathering to congratulate the team on their successful home opener. The sense of camaraderie among the fans highlighted the importance of these sports events in fostering a sense of unity and school spirit.
